Ruirui Wang is a scholar working on Infectious Diseases, Molecular Biology and Epidemiology. According to data from OpenAlex, Ruirui Wang has authored 44 papers receiving a total of 623 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Infectious Diseases, 8 papers in Molecular Biology and 8 papers in Epidemiology. Recurrent topics in Ruirui Wang's work include HIV/AIDS drug development and treatment (8 papers), Neuroscience and Neuropharmacology Research (5 papers) and Anesthesia and Neurotoxicity Research (4 papers). Ruirui Wang is often cited by papers focused on HIV/AIDS drug development and treatment (8 papers), Neuroscience and Neuropharmacology Research (5 papers) and Anesthesia and Neurotoxicity Research (4 papers). Ruirui Wang collaborates with scholars based in China, United States and India. Ruirui Wang's co-authors include Mingfeng Han, Xiumei Zhang, Jing Xu, Min Pan, Manli Miao, Xu Chen, Leilei Shen, Xiaoyun Fan, Zhijie Wan and Jun Du and has published in prestigious journals such as Biochemical and Biophysical Research Communications, Molecules and Medicine.
